  • What are the different breed coat colors in your program?

    Our Bulldog puppies include fallow, red, fawn, and white. Shetland Sheepdog puppies include sable and white, sable merle and white, black and white, blue merle white and tan, and black white and tan. Colors will vary depending on the parent dogs.

M&M Shelties and Smooch-A-Bulls English Bulldogs re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for Bulldogs.

  • Eye Certification (CAER, registered with OFA)

    Eye test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ide range of hereditary eye illnesses including retinal dysplasia, lens luxation, and glaucoma, which can cause impared vision or blindness.

  • Tracheal Hypoplasia

    A breeder may perform additional tests on their dogs that do not fall into these general categories. These tests may be more uncommon or very specific to a particular breed.

  • Cleft Palate (ADAMTS20), Full Embark Panel, Hyperuricosuria (HUU), Acral Mutilation Syndrome (AMS)

    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
